4

我正在使用 Spring roo (mvc) 开发 Web 应用程序,这个应用程序是 ERP 系统。我计划使用 Jira 作为我的问题报告系统。

我的问题是:是否有任何解决方案可以帮助我自动报告我在 jira 中的 Web 应用程序中抛出的异常?

我想创建一些脚本来扫描日志并在 jira 中创建问题。你怎么看待这件事?

4

2 回答 2

2

要解决您的问题,您可以使用 LogDigger 库。

这里有一篇最近出现的文章,其中描述了如何将 LoggDigger 与 Zendesk 集成。还介绍了如何忽略一些异常以及如何防止帮助台系统上的重复。类似地,您可以使用其 REST API 将 LogDigger 与 Jira 集成。

http://mobeelizer.com/blog/2013/01/how-to-integrate-logdigger-with-zendesk-quick-tutorial/

于 2013-01-15T10:33:01.727 回答
1

在 jira 中创建票证的一种简单方法是发送一封简单的电子邮件。您还可以使用Rest API(感谢 aphex)。

在 Spring Web MVC 中,您可以使用ExceptionHandler在发生异常时“做某事”。您还可以使用 aHandlerExceptionResolver以相同的方式全局处理所有异常。

也许这篇文章可以帮助你处理异常

但是,正如 Andreas 在评论中指出的那样,您应该确保不会多次报告相同的错误。这很容易导致大量的 jira 票证。

于 2013-01-10T10:34:28.797 回答